    My wife and I recently cruised to Bermuda out of the Manhattan Cruise Terminal. Since the trip from San Diego takes all day, and because I'm anti-redeye, we arrived in town at about 7pm the night before our ship sailed and took advantage of a decent rate at a hotel in Midtown West. Once we'd checked in, we decided to grab a light dinner - specifically, pizza - somewhere close by. Of course, we could have Uber'd to one of the trendy pizza spots in town, or to one of the iconic, long-established places, but I know from experience that no matter where you buy your slice - no matter how much you pay for it or how long you stand, lined up, waiting to order - two things are true: first, the pizza you end up with might not be as great as it was the day before; and second, when you've had about three bites, what you're eating is seldom special... it might taste good, but it's just pizza. NB If you disagree, you can fight me here, or spend your time and money to find out that I'm right. Let me know. So, since we were unwilling to make a pilgrimage and a sacrifice for what is, essentially, a tomato and cheese sandwich with maybe some protein added, we walked instead to Vito's Slices and Ices, a few blocks from our hotel. I'd found the place on TripAdvisor, the most reliable site I know for crowdsourced, food-related information and opinion. The pictured slices looked right, and the addition of house-made Italian ice to the menu sealed the deal for me. Visiting Vito's, my friends, was the right decision, because the pizza was perfect. Their hand-stretched dough, made with Caputo flour and slightly fermented, was airy, moderately crisp, and had the complex flavor and characteristic chew of the best New York-style pizzas. Their fresh crushed tomato sauce balanced sweetness and acidity, and a bit of basil added a wonderful herbal aroma. And Vito's uses Grande-brand mozzarella, whose dairy-rich, buttery flavor and ideal melt make it the cheese of choice for New York's pizzerias. Grande is less commonly used outside the region, and it's all but impossible to source if you're a home pizzaiolo like me - though, happily, since last year, I've been able to buy it at La Mesa's MammaMia Deli Market. Vito's Italian ice was tasty, too, but I prefer Philadelphia's water ice for its smoother texture and more intense flavor. But man, that slice... Considering the high-quality ingredients and masterful execution used to make my pizza, Vito's could have - hell... SHOULD have - charged me two or three times the $5 and change I paid for my slice. But they delivered great value with genial, helpful service (thanks, Lucas) and, for kicks, this all happened in a corner shop with a warm, classically "neighborhood" feeling. So now I'm thinking that if I lived in Manhattan, I might check my "it's just pizza" comment and become a Vito's regular, spending Uber money and even waiting in line for a slice. I'd be happy to be wrong.
